ZIP code 80537 is located in Colorado with a population of 44,505. The median household income is $83,746 and the median home value is $460,100.

Data for ZIP Code Tabulation Area (ZCTA) 80537 from the American Community Survey 5-Year estimates. ZCTAs approximately correspond to USPS ZIP code delivery areas but are built from Census blocks and may not match exactly.
